What is Hydrogen Sulfide?

Hydrogen sulfide is a colorless gas known for its characteristic foul odor, reminiscent of rotten eggs. It occurs naturally in the environment and is produced by decaying organic matter, making it crucial to study within the context of environmental safety.

The Role of H₂S Class in Educational Services

The H₂S class serves a pivotal role in providing essential training to educators, safety officers, and students about the implications of hydrogen sulfide in their environments. Here are some crucial aspects of what H₂S training encompasses:

Essential Topics Covered in H₂S Training

  • Identification of H₂S Sources: Understanding where H₂S can be encountered, such as in laboratories, wastewater treatment plants, and certain industrial environments.
  • Health Effects: Learning about short-term and long-term health effects associated with H₂S exposure, including its toxic properties.
  • Safety Protocols: Implementing safety measures to prevent exposure, including the use of personal protective equipment (PPE).
  • Emergency Response: Preparing for potential H₂S exposure incidents, including evacuation procedures and medical response.
